In a thrilling qualifying session, Marc Marquez demonstrated his resilience and racing prowess, securing pole position despite an early fall.
This year's race at Balaton Park is particularly intriguing due to the resurfaced Turn 1, which caused some initial drama for Ducati riders Marquez and Fabio di Giannantonio. However, Marquez quickly rebounded, showcasing his skill and determination to claim the top spot on the grid.
One thing that immediately stands out is the competitive nature of the field. KTM's Pedro Acosta, who led the field for a significant portion of qualifying, was just 0.053 seconds behind Marquez, highlighting the fine margins between the top riders. Fermin Aldegue, riding for Gresini, completes the front row, adding to the anticipation for an intense race.
